Output 09664549fccec22335ab62533b4a64d754b6ec88c11f526acf98d0bf87af7e65:2

value
57151099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7e8f0df70434ce572e7499c0cbc594096182cd8 OP_EQUAL
address
3Kv3SjecRKPC7UMafoXqMaTatDVc5QwskM
transaction
09664549fccec22335ab62533b4a64d754b6ec88c11f526acf98d0bf87af7e65
spent
true